The 2008 Guildford Book Festival will take place between 16 and 25 October. The 2008 brochure will be available from Guildford Tourist Information Centre, Waterstone's, libraries, the Electric Theatre and other points around Guildford in early September 2008.
The 2007 Guildford Book Festival, which ran between 15 October and 27 October 2007 presented an exciting line-up of Britain's best writers and personalities in a wide-ranging celebration of the written word. Authors who made an appearance in 2007 included comedian Barry Cryer, broadcaster Gyles Brandreth, best selling authors Adele Parks, Colin Dexter and Louis de Bernieres, crime writers John Connolly, John Harvey and Mark Billingham, biographer Simon Sebag Montefiore and footballer Graeme Le Saux.
A packed children's programme coincided with half term and featured The Big Draw as well as many interactive events such as The Hungry Caterpillar and workshops including Manga and How to Write Detective Stories. There were lots of storytelling sessions at Waterstone's too and events like Grace Dent's Diary of a Chav added more fun and colour to the Festival. Much loved authors Jacqueline Wilson and Children's Laureate Michael Rosen also made personal appearances during the Festival.
